Test Your Wits in a Leeds Escape Room
For something a little more mysterious, grab your team and head to an escape room. There are loads of themed options in the city, from creepy murder mysteries to futuristic adventures.
Try: Locked In Games, Escape Hunt Leeds
Best for: Team building and groups who love a challenge

Roundhay Park
Not every group activity needs fl ashing lights or fi erce competition. If you’re after something low-key, pack a picnic and head to Roundhay Park to enjoy the outdoors at one of Europe’s biggest city parks.
Perfect for: Sunny day meet-ups, frisbee and catching up in the fresh air
Bonus: Check out Tropical World while you’re there
